Finally the day came, June 7th at the Denver Pepsi center. The whole night gave me mixed emotions but I still loved every minute of it and I so needed that night to happen after what I have been through this year (not just my mom but other things too).

The show was supposed to start at 8:00. When I got to my seat, I was VERY happy where I was sitting. Eight came and the DJ from Naughty by Nature and one of the other guys from the group came out onto stage 2 which was a small circle stage by the back of the place. They played a mix of mostly 80's songs getting the crowd pumped up (not that really needed it lol). A little after 8:30, the guys came out. I can't remember for the life of me what order they sang their songs in (I was living in the moment) but I know it was their older songs. At one point Donnie looked and pointed at me, it helped made my night. I'm not one to be "OMG so and so pointed/looked etc at me" but it still feels nice to be seen by someone you like. 

After a few songs, Debbie Gibson went onto the 2nd stage and sang a few songs then Tiffany on the main stage. I think NKOTB came back, then Salt and Pepa, Naughty by Nature, etc etc. It was like that the whole night, all of them taking turns being on stage. At one time Joe sang with Debbie when she sang 'Lost in your eyes'. I loved that. The last song was one of NKOTB's new song '80's baby' which also has Debbie, Tiffany, Salt and Pepa and Naughty by Nature singing. So all where on stage bringing the house down one last time. 

During the guy's new song 'The boys in the band', they went into different parts of the audience. They also had the cheerleaders from our football team the Broncos come out. They went down the side aisles and up onto the stage dance with their pom poms (they have cheerleaders in the video for that song so during the tour, they have them too). That was pretty cool and they stayed for a few songs. They guys did end back up on the stage with the girls. They guys also had a small mix of 80's songs play while they pumped up the crowd even more. Donnie said that so far we were the loudest crowd yet and I believe it because I had to plug my ears when the big screaming happened.
